Job Description
Job Responsibilities
General Responsibilities
To perform level I analysis for the cases submitted to the Toxicology Department. To provide administrative and technical support to the Forensic Scientists in the State Law Enforcement Division's Toxicology Department.
Specific Responsibilities
  • Assists with safety checks and record keeping throughout the laboratory.
  • Assists Forensic Scientists in the preparation and accountability of evidence by performing inventory and photo documentation of evidence. Assists with transport of evidence between the department and Evidence Control.
  • Responsible for case file and quality control management. Assists with documentation for measurement uncertainty calculation.
  • Proficiently performs basic toxicological measurements to include blood volatiles and drug screen analysis (level I analysis). Inputs resulting data into LIMS system. Able to effectively testify to the analytical methods and quality control measures required for analysis. Able to generate reports based on results of analysis. Maintains associated instrument logs and records.
  • Maintains professionalism and contributes effectively to team analysis process and atmosphere.
  • Maintains an accurate inventory of reagents, supplies, instruments, evidence and certificates of analysis.
  • Assists with laboratory housekeeping duties such as biohazardous waste and cleaning of glassware.
Minimum And Additional Requirements
  • Bachelor's Degree in Chemistry or a related applied science.
  • Must be able to accurately perform basic mathematical calculations.
  • Must have the ability to lift items of evidence up to 25 pounds.
  • Must possess accurate typing and computer skills, and effective communication skills.
  • Knowledge of the special precautions required to handle and package biohazardous materials is necessary.
  • Position may require some overnight travel for court or training.
Preferred Qualifications
  • Basic knowledge of laboratory practices
  • Working knowledge of computerized information systems/Microsoft Office suite.
